Zinc and hydrochloric acid react according to the following balanced equation:

Zn(s)  +  2 HCl(aq)  -->  ZnCl2(aq)  +  H2(g)

 

What volume of 0.19 M hydrochloric acid in liters will react with 24.5 grams of zinc?
